Kolesterolsänkande medicin

Läkemedelsverket I USA (FDA) kräver varningsmärkning av statiner.
 
Man varnar för leverskador, minnesförlust och förvirring, typ-2 diabetes och muskelsvaghet


·         The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is requiring additional warning labels for the cholesterol-lowering drug class known as statins, warning that the drugs may increase your risk of liver damage, memory loss and confusion, type 2 diabetes and muscle weakness
·         The FDA has removed a long-standing warning advising routine monitoring of liver enzymes in people taking statins, even though the drugs are linked to serious liver damage
·         One in four Americans aged 45 and older take statin drugs to lower cholesterol, and many are unaware of the serious risks associated with the drugs
